    Yes but one rail link in itself will not noticeably improve matters. It may act as a catalyst for improved links over time but historically Wales has always been divided into distinct economic areas. A rambling 56 mile line isn't going to magically change years and years of working in silos.

    The argument that "we should follow Scotland" is a poor oneIMO. Aberystwyth isn't Edinburgh!

    The argument falls down in my mind as both Carmarthen and Aber are still connected to the rail network. This in my mind should tell you which way the flow of people is in their respective parts of Wales. The buses in this part of the world run empty out side of the peak hours. So I fail to see how spending that level of money would generate and tangible benefit that could not be delivered by an improved bus service and road network for a fraction of the 500-750 million that we are talking about.

    Well that is one impressive machine! Didn't get a picture of it sorry but the pics below are after two passes. Looking good!

    Also today some more mile posts were planted and there are only 2 left to do before we can fix the heads.

    Tomorrow the regulator moves to the last quarter of a mile of track towards Abergwili, and work restarts on the shed. An exciting week, well in Gwili terms at least!

    This year is the 40th year of operations, although next year is the actual 40th anniversary since opening (1978). We haven't got anything specific planned but as you say it may well fall into place that we do have something to celebrate...
